Eddie Guerrero was the older brother of Chavo Guerrero Jr. Both were second-generation wrestlers from the famous Guerrero wrestling family. Their father, Gory Guerrero, was a legendary luchador, and both sons followed him into the business. Eddie achieved greater fame as a WWE champion before his passing in 2005, while Chavo had a solid career as both a singles and tag team competitor.
